About SLC 100

The Allen-Bradley SLC 100 series is a series of Allen-Bradley programmable logic controllers that are designed to provide ease of use. The SLC 100 series comprises 12 individual entries that use the common ladder diagram format. The SLC 100 series provides various functional capabilities including relay logic, timers, sequencers, counters, and shift registers. The controllers are usable in different applications including machine tools, material handling, molding, casting, and assembly applications. The SLC 100 series controllers feature a CPU and a CMOS RAM that is battery-backed. The controllers also come with a power supply with 161/0 circuits. The controllers’ processor units are availed in 4 versions that help them to meet the requirements of different applications.

When installing the Allen-Bradley SLC 100 controllers, make sure to read the installation manual first. The enclosure should provide adequate protection and meet various environmental conditions to ensure optimal performance. There needs to be a universal power supply serving the processor unit, the expansion units, and the I/O device circuits. The processor and the expansion units require proper grounding to provide all the required functions. The SLC 100 controllers support mounting directly to the back panel of the enclosure. Alternatively, the SLC 100 modules could be mounted in the user’s enclosure on the 35 millimeters by 7.5 millimeters DIN mounting rail. Check to ensure proper wiring. Note that incorrect wire connections can result in damaged processor unit power supplies. The SLC 100 controller’s input circuitry is rated as current-sinking circuitry, and it is compatible with the current sourcing input devices.
